ADAMAS WINS THREE ACQ Global Awards

 

Adamas Finance Asia Limited ("AFA" or the "Company") announces that Hong Kong-based Adamas Asset Management ("Adamas"), which acts as investment manager for the Company, has won first place in three categories in the ACQ Global Awards 2014.

 

Adamas secured the three awards as a result of votes from ACQ's subscribers from the asset management industry around the world.

 

Adamas was awarded the title of Alternative Asset Management Firm of the Year, as well as first place in the Asia Fund of Funds (Japan Opportunities Fund) and Asia Lender of the Year categories.

 

This achievement follows Adamas' recent success when it was "just pipped" by the global giant KKR Asset Management to become the "highly commended" runner up for Asia Lender of the Year in the Private Debt Investor Annual Awards 2013.

The Adamas team has been acting as investment manager to AFA since February 2014. Adamas targets SMEs needing capital, with a focus on Greater China. The firm, which was established four years ago, currently has around US$610 million under management and has achieved exits from earlier financings yielding regular dividend distributions and gross Internal Rates of Return ranging between 27% and 34%.

AFA Chairman John Croft said: "The recognition of these three leading industry awards again demonstrates the potential for AFA shareholders to benefit from the strong capabilities and network connections of the Adamas team."

Adamas Managing Partner and CEO Paul Heffner added: "We are thrilled to be recognized in these prestigious awards. They are a tribute to the outstanding performance of our team in Asia, led by Barry Lau, Alan Lau, Mark Hibbs and Chloe Yu. We also thank our investors and shareholders for their support and the members of the ACQ readership for their votes."
